This hands-on workshop walks participants through the process of selecting, assembling, and understanding computer hardware components. Students will learn compatibility considerations, installation procedures, cable management, cooling solutions, and startup testing. The class also discusses gaming systems, workstation builds, and upgrade planning while helping students develop confidence working directly with computer hardware.

Students will learn the importance of protecting personal and professional data through proper backup and recovery techniques. Topics include cloud backups, external storage devices, redundancy, file recovery basics, and disaster prevention strategies. The workshop also explains how hardware failures, accidental deletion, malware, and ransomware can impact data and what steps users can take to minimize risk.

This workshop introduces the fundamentals of artificial intelligence and how AI technologies are shaping modern society. Participants will explore machine learning, automation, chatbots, image generation, and real-world AI applications across industries. The class will also discuss ethical concerns, career opportunities, and how AI tools can be used responsibly for productivity, creativity, and education.

REGISTRATION FOR THIS CLASS IS CLOSED. This class is already in session.Secrets of Better Photography will teach you how to take outstanding photos. Whether you use a DSLR, a point-and-shoot camera, or your phone for your photography, you will learn how to get the best results from your camera.
This hands-on course will teach you how to choose the right photographic equipment to compose images with style. You can take your camera out of auto mode after learning about lighting, motion, aperture, shutter speed, and ISO settings. You will also explore common photography topics, including portraiture, children's photography, pet photography, and digital editing.
Each lesson includes exercises and assignments, so you can apply what you learned to your own camera. By the time you finish, you will see a difference in both your photographer's eye and your photos.
